she did mention this program called a 1199 cpt - they pay for EVERYTHING the only catch - you have to work in a hospital associated with the program for 3-4 years once you get your license (she wasn't sure exact time frame)
I just looked it u:
PROGRAM OFFERINGS:
Financial Assistance: The program covers all tuition, training, books and administrative fees—ensuring you can focus on your educational goals rather than the financial burden.
Program Resources and Support Services: The program offers individual case management, tutoring, test preparation and career counseling.
Paid Release Time: To help fit the program into your busy schedule, participants may be eligible for up to two days a week of paid release time to attend classes.
Job Placement Assistance: Upon completion of the program, you will receive assistance in securing a full-time position with family-sustaining wages.
ELIGIBILITY CRITERIA:
Current Enrollment: Once you join the CPT Program, you must be enrolled full-time in one of the 10 target healthcare programs. (*see Target Occupations)
Completion Commitment: You must complete your program within three years or by the end of the Spring 2027 semester.
Service Commitment: You must commit to a three-year service requirement, working for a healthcare provider in New York State that serves a patient population that is at least 30% Medicaid-reliant or uninsured.
